LMR16010PDDA Frequently Asked Questions (FAQs)

  • Texas Instruments recommends a 2-layer or 4-layer PCB with a solid ground plane on the bottom layer, and a thermal relief pattern on the top layer to minimize thermal impedance.
  • Monitor the device's junction temperature (TJ) and ensure it stays within the recommended range of -40°C to 150°C. Also, ensure the input voltage (VIN) is within the recommended range of 4.5V to 42V.
  • A 10uF to 22uF X5R or X7R ceramic capacitor is recommended for the input capacitor (CIN). This value provides a good balance between noise filtering and stability.
  • Use a shielded enclosure, keep the device and input/output traces away from the PCB edge, and use a common-mode choke or ferrite bead on the input lines to reduce EMI.
  • A 10uF to 22uF X5R or X7R ceramic capacitor is recommended for the output capacitor (COUT). This value provides a good balance between output ripple and stability.

About Texas Instruments

Texas Instruments (TI) designs and manufactures semiconductors and integrated circuits for a wide range of applications. The company's product portfolio includes analog chips, which are essential for managing power and signal functions in electronic devices, and embedded processors, which serve as the brains in various systems, enabling functionality in everything from industrial equipment to consumer electronics. TI's innovations in semiconductor technology have made it a leader in the industry.
